Walter "Wally" Stanley Niemaszyk, age 74, a longtime resident of Dracut, MA, passed away peacefully on June 27, 2025, surrounded by his family. Remembered for his kind spirit and ability to bring joy to any room, Walter leaves behind a life full of love, laughter, and unforgettable tales.

Walter was born in Lowell, MA to the late Walter and Stella (Jusczak) Niemaszyk, and grew up in Dracut, MA, where he graduated from Dracut High School, Class of 1968. Known to many as Wally, Waldo, or Papa to those closest to him, he poured his heart into building a successful framing company and liquor store-ventures that reflected both his unwavering dedication and his love for connecting with people.

In his free time, Walter could most often be found in one of two places: the woods of Vermont or the garden at home. A dedicated hunter, he cherished the stillness of crisp fall mornings in the deer blind and the familiar rhythm of weekends at camp-tending apple trees, walking the land, and ending each day surrounded by those he loved. Closer to home, Wally found joy in the soil, planting, nurturing, and sharing the bounty of a lovingly maintained garden.

Wally was rarely without the loyal companionship of his best friend and dog, Lego, who was never far from his side, whether riding shotgun on errands, wandering the yard, or just keeping him company on quiet days. The bond they shared brought Wally comfort, laughter, and unconditional love.

Perhaps one of Walter's greatest gifts was storytelling. He had a way of turning strangers into friends and quiet moments into laughter. With a flash of that trademark grin and a slight lean forward, Wally would draw you in-and just like that, you were hooked: laughing, nodding, completely absorbed. He made you feel like you'd known him forever, even if you'd just met. The stories he told-and the ones we'll tell about him-are the kind that stick with you. And that's just the way he'd want it.

Walter is survived by his son, Jason and Robin Niemaszyk of Dracut; his grandson, Joseph Niemaszyk and girlfriend Ashli McInnis of Dracut; his brother, John and Marianne Niemaszyk of Dracut; many nieces, nephews, cousins and countless friends who will miss his presence dearly.

Walter was predeceased by his beloved longtime partner, Claire P. Taylor with whom he shared 20+ years together and his sister, Frances E. (Niemaszyk) Hatch.

A celebration of Walter's life will be held at a later date where stories will be shared, laughter encouraged, and his memory honored in the way he would have wanted-surrounded by the people who loved him.
